-ATHLON-XP 1600+ 266 FSB £43.25
-256MB DDR PC2100 £61.46
-Round IDE Cable ATA133 60cm £7.90 (x2)
-Round floppy Cable 60cm £1.95
-CTX 52x internal EIDE CD-ROM Drive £13.53
-40x12x48 Burnproof CDRW + Nero 5.5 Burning Software £32.99
-ATX CASE WITH 300W PSU £48.12 (Midi Tower)
-IBM Deskstar 40GB £45.96
-CTX 15ins monitor £68.32
-Netgear 10/100Mbps NIC £10.18
-Geforce2 MX200 64Mb £27.64
-1200W 2.1 Subwoofer System £12.95
-Soundblaster 5.1 Live £20.95
-Coolermaster CPU fan £4.76
Total = £572.88
